
“Look, the virgin shall conceive and bear a son, and they shall name him Emmanuel,” which means, “God is with us.”
(Matthew 1.23
NRSV)
A young family was going home for Christmas.
The car was all packed. The mail and the newspaper delivery had
been stopped. A neighbor would keep an eye on the house and feed
the dog. All the gifts for parents, grandparents, aunts and
uncles were somehow fitted into the trunk of the car. They had
plenty of antifreeze in the radiator. Their suitcases and
hanging clothes were in place. They were finally ready to go. The
husband started out of the driveway, when all of a sudden the
wife gasped, "Honey, we've forgotten the baby." It was true. In
all the excitement and the grabbing up of luggage and Christmas
gifts, they had forgotten their most precious cargotheir baby.
We can forget the baby, too, if we are not careful. That's easy
to do this time of year.
We see visual reminders, "Don't leave Christ out of
Christmas." And we try to keep that from happening. He IS the
reason for the season.
Lord Jesus, you are my reason to celebrate this season of love and hope. Amen.
